
不复杂但容易忽略细节。 最推荐使用std::reverse函数实现字符串反转,代码简洁高效;手动双指针法适合理解算法原理且不依赖STL的场景;递归方式逻辑清晰但有栈溢出风险;通过反向迭代器构造新字符串可保留原串。 强大的语音识别、AR翻译功能。 each() 函数的作用是返回数组中当前指针位置的键值...

处理颜色提取时,别忘了测试异常输入,比如 #ggg 或 #12 这类非法值。 使用初始化列表提高构造效率,尤其是涉及对象成员时。 FPDF 密码保护 PDF 的生成与下载机制 在使用 PHP 的 FPDF 库(特别是其扩展 FPDF_Protection)生成带有密码保护的 PDF 文件时,后端通常...

本文深入探讨了Python中字符串格式化的多种方法,重点讲解了元组解包与f-string的结合使用。 # 示例:使用BeautifulSoup提取纯文本 from bs4 import BeautifulSoup html_body = question.get('body', '') soup =...

三、精确控制:利用template_redirect和$wp-youjiankuohaophpcnrequest 为了解决上述问题,我们需要一种更精确的方式来识别当前请求的页面路径或端点。 本文探讨了在PHP中如何避免将带有前导零的数字错误地解释为八进制数。 deque的maxlen参数有什么用? ...

例如,如果padding_count为 2,padding_value为[-10, -10, -10],则生成[[-10, -10, -10], [-10, -10, -10]]`。 但它不适合处理更复杂的,例如多函数或多条件轮询。 传统赋值或传参过程中,对象常通过拷贝构造函数进行复制,这涉及堆内存...

相比于使用type MySimpleFilter int或type MySimpleFilter bool等其他基本类型来表示一个无状态类型,空结构体在语义上更准确,并且避免了不必要的内存分配(即使是基本类型也需要占用其对应大小的内存)。 decltype 是 C++11 引入的关键字,用于在编译时...

然而,对于关联数组,正确的做法是直接通过键名访问其值,例如$U['isactive']。 <?php $ch = curl_init(); curl_setopt($ch, CURLOPT_URL, 'https://api.chucknorris.io/jokes/random'); cur...

") raise KeyError(f"版本ID '{target_version_id}' 或对象键 '{object_key}' 不存在。 基本上就这些,灵活运用就能实现复杂图形绘制。 1. 基本日志写入 使用std::ofstream打开日志文件并写入内容: #include <fstr...

例如,先收集数据,再计算,最后输出。 检查网络与缓存 确认网络是否正常: 尝试ping goproxy.cn或curl https://goproxy.cn 清除模块缓存:go clean -modcache,再重新下载 某些情况下旧缓存会导致冲突,清理后重试可解决问题。 这不仅提供了类型安全,还增...

对于需要获取所有商品状态的卖家来说,这是首选报告。 这些信息是后续调试和定位问题的生命线。 2. 只有循环条件的for循环(类似while) Go中没有while关键字,但可以用for实现相同功能。 RAII正是利用了这一特性: 在构造函数中申请资源(如内存、文件句柄、互斥锁等) 在析构函数中释放对...